    HIT Kolkata Courses and Fees 2026

    Heritage Institute of Technology (HIT), Kolkata offer courses at undergraduate and postgraduate levels in full-time mode. Heritage Institute of Technology courses are provided in the disciplines of Engineering & Architecture, Animation & Design, and Computer Application and Information Technology

    • The courses offered by Heritage Institute of Engineering are B.Tech, B.Tech Lateral Entry, B.Des, M.Tech, and MCA.
    • The eligibility criteria for UG courses at HIT Kolkata is class 12th or equivalent from a recognised board. 
    • Students are required to complete bachelors degree from a recognised university for HIT Kolkata M.Tech courses
    •  B.Tech fees of HIT Kolkata - Heritage Institute of Technology offers B.Tech courses to the students with a total fees of Rs 3.71 lakhs. 

    Heritage Institute of Technology course curriculum provides the theoretical and practical knowledge needed in the field of study for the students. A total of 33 specialised programmes are provided in HIT Kolkata UG courses in B.Tech, B.Des, and B.Tech lateral entry degree courses. HIT course fee can pe paid through credit card, debit card or through through any other medium. 

    HIT Kolkata PG courses offer 6 programmes in M.Tech degree with specialisations in AE & IE, BE, VLSI Design, CSE, ECE, RE, and M.C.A programme. Candidates must ensure that they meet the eligibility criteria of Heritage Institute of Technology before applying for the courses. The HIT Kolkata fees for the course is applicable on the basis of the branch and the level of the course selected by the student.

    Heritage Institute of Technology Courses Offered 2026?

    HIT fee structure for the undergraduate and postgraduate courses ranges from Rs 2.16 lakhs to Rs 4.39 lakhs. Candidates can check the below table for the HIT course, fees and eligibility criteria.

    HIT Kolkata Courses, Fees and Eligibility Criteria

    CoursesToral FeesEligibility Criteria

    B.Tech 

    Rs 3.71 lakhs

    Candidates must have passed 10+2 from a recognised board + JEE Main/ WBJEE scores.

    B.Tech Lateral Entry 

    Rs 4.39 lakhs

    Students must possess a Diploma or B.Sc degree from a recognised institution + JELET scores.

    B.Des

    -

    Passed 10+2 examination of Council of Higher Secondary Education, West Bengal or equivalent.

    M.Tech 

    Rs 2.16 lakhs - Rs 2.56 lakhs

    Bachelor’s degree in Technology or in Engineering with a minimum of 50% marks from a recognised university + Valid GATE scores.

    MCA

    Rs 2.97 lakhs 

    Bachelor’s degree in Computer Applications/ Mathematics/ Computer Science Engineering with at least 50% marks from a recognised institution + Qualified WB JECA.

    What is Fees of HIT Kolkata?

    Heritage Institute of Technology Kolkata fee structure is based on the level and duartion of the course. The Heritage Institute of Technology fees includes semester fees, one time fees and other charges  specified by the institute. The details of HIT Kolkata fee structure is mentioned below:

    What is the Fees for B.Tech Course at Heritage Institute of Technology in 2025-26?

    ParticularsAt the time of admissionSubsequent fees 
    Semester Fees:


    Tuition Fees for the first semesterRs. 60,500Semester-wise Fees: Rs. 69,500 (for General/SC/ST /EWS category) Rs. 9,000 (for TFW category)
    Development Fee (for all students including TFW)Rs. 9000
    One Time Fees


    Admission Fees (one time only)

    Rs. 10,000

    Univ. Registration Fee (One time) as of now - Rs. 500

    Library Fees (one time only)Rs. 6,000Semester Examination Fee for each semester – Rs.1200
    Caution Deposit (one time only, refundable)Rs. 10,000
    Student Welfare,Games & Sports Fee (one time only)Rs. 4,000
    Admission KitRs.   1,000
    University (MAKAUT,formerly WBUT) Students' Development
    Fees (@ Rs. 550 per annum)
    Rs.   2,200
    Total Fees payable at the time of admission for all students (General/SC/ST/EWS category)
    Rs. 1,02,700 -
    Total Fees payable at the time of admission for students allotted through TFW
    Rs. 42,200

    HIT Kolkata M.Tech Fees 2025-26

    Particulars Amount 
    Tution Fee (per semester)Rs. 50,000 ( for AEIE) (per sem)
    Rs. 60,000 (for BT, CSE, ECE,RE,VLSI) (per sem)
    Admission FeesRs. 10,000 (one time only)
    Library FeesRs. 2,000 (one time only)
    Students' Welfare,Games & Sports FeeRs. 2,000 (one time only)
    Caution depositRs. 15,000 (one time only, refundable)
    University Students' Development Fees payable to MAKAUT (@ Rs. 550 per annum)Rs. 1,100 (one time only)
    Admission KitRs. 1,000
    Total fees payable at the time of admissionRs. 81,100 ( for AEIE) (Per sem)
    Rs. 91,100 (for BT, CSE, ECE,RE, VLSI)
    2nd to 4th SemesterRs. 50,000 ( for AEIE) (Per sem)
    Rs. 60,000 (for BT, CSE, ECE,RE,VLSI)

    HIT Kolkata MCA Fees 2025-26

    ParticularsAt the time of admissionSubsequent fees

    Admission Fees (one time only)

    Rs. 10,000

    Univ. Registration Fee (One time) as of now - Rs.500

    Tuition Fee for the first semesterRs. 70,000Semester Examination Fee for each semester - Rs. 1200
    Library Fees (one time only)Rs. 2,000Semester - wise Tution Fees: 2nd Semester to 4th Semester - Rs. 70,000 (per semester)
    Caution Deposit (one time only, refundable)Rs. 15,000
    Student Welfare,Games & Sports Fee (one time only)Rs. 2,000
    Admission KitRs. 1,000
    University (MAKAUT,formerly WBUT) Students' Development
    Fees (@ Rs. 550 per annum)
    Rs. 1,100
    Total Fees Payble at the time of admissionRs. 1,01,100 -

    Heritage Institute of Technology (HITK), Kolkata, is one of the leading private engineering colleges in West Bengal, known for its quality education, experienced faculty, and vibrant campus life. The institute provides a strong academic foundation through well-structured courses, modern laboratories, and a resourceful library that helps students gain both theoretical and practical knowledge. Apart from academics, the college offers numerous opportunities through technical clubs, cultural societies, sports activities, workshops, seminars, and industry interaction programs, which contribute significantly to the overall personality development of students. The placement cell actively works to connect students with reputed companies from various sectors, and many students secure internships and job offers through campus recruitment drives. The supportive faculty members and cooperative peer group create a positive learning environment that encourages innovation and skill development. Students also get opportunities to participate in hackathons, research projects, technical festivals, and entrepreneurship-related activities, helping them enhance their professional competencies. The college campus maintains a balance between academic rigor and extracurricular engagement, making student life both productive and enjoyable. Although there is room for improvement in certain areas such as infrastructure expansion and increasing the number of core engineering recruiters, Heritage Institute of Technology continues to be a preferred choice for aspiring engineers due to its academic reputation, industry exposure, and commitment to student growth and career development.
